    WOULD you like to get under the blankets with a stranger as she tells you a bedtime story? How about a date with Hamlet and his family, all played by one person?

    Alternatively, if you prefer a more communal experience, you could join hundreds of people as they crowd in and around a monumental installation showing nine hours of videos by the world's greatest artists including Marina Abramovich, Isaac Julien and Christian Marclay.

    These morsels of temptations were offered at a sneak preview of Singapore International Festival of Arts (SIFA) 2016. It returns in August with an array of international stars and productions. After its SG50-themed focus on Singapore arts and artists in 2015, the festival turns its attention to international artists this year.
